Definition
- 1ou Abandonner, renoncer, cesser, aliéner, céder, démissionner, déserter, quitter... Ce verbe signifie le fait d’abandonner quelque chose, de le laisser tomber, de déclarer forfait, même si on a l’intention de le reprendre plus tard.
- 2(jemandem [dat] / etwas [acc]) Envoyer, expédier, déposer, poster, donner, faire enregistrer (des bagages)... Dans ce sens, signifie donner quelque chose pour qu’une nouvelle action puisse débuter.
